Job Description

Nuclear Pharmacy Driver

Responsible for the prompt and accurate delivery and distribution of radiopharmaceuticals or oncology pharmaceuticals to medical care providers in accordance with customer demand and requirements of the assigned route. Prepares doses for shipment, prepares cases, wipes doses, and loads and unloads containers in keeping with the prescribed safety standards and Department of Transportation (DOT).
